Manual installation of Redmine can be painful and time consuming, especially for users lacking technical proficiency. Many users find that using a pre-integrated "software appliance":http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Software_appliance is an easier way to get up and running with Redmine, especially in combination with virtual machine software (e.g., VMWare, VirtualBox, Xen HVM, KVM).
4
5
A software appliance is a pre-packaged server that allows users to skip manual installation of Redmine and its dependencies, and instead deploy a self-contained, ready-to-use system that requires little to no setup.
